Things went more smoothly than Xi Ye had imagined. Less than a month after the intelligent program began, over five thousand D-Earthlings had flooded into the base.

And all of them very readily signed that unequal treaty, and after selling themselves, they were still elated. Whether it was mining, farming, or tracking biological specimens, they worked incredibly hard, without the slightest complaint, as long as he could give them so-called Honor Points based on their workload.

At the suggestion of the AI, he created an Honor Ranking, ranking them according to the points they contributed. After that, these players worked like they were injected with chicken blood. The top-ranked miner was a player called King of Liver Kings, who only went offline for four hours a day, working harder than a slave threatened with death!

Compared to them, those federal guys who clamored for a raise after only working eight hours were really unprofessional.

Look at these guys! What is a salary?

Thinking of this, he couldn't help but sigh in his heart: What a simple and hardworking race!

He secretly vowed in his heart that he would treat them better after he became rich... at least he had to give them a salary...

"Prompt: The population registration has exceeded five thousand. According to the scale calculation, the second factory can be opened!"

"Okay, good!!" Xi Ye nodded in satisfaction.

The original plan was to open the second factory at least half a year later, but because the manpower was too strong, and the environment of Mars was exceptionally good, the development far exceeded expectations.

He looked at the data. Now he has a total of five thousand one hundred and thirty-four people, and the number is still increasing every day.

Among them, the Green Titan had the largest number, with more than three thousand seven hundred people choosing the Green Titan Gene, one thousand three hundred people chose the Wood Elf, and less than two hundred people chose the Developer's bloodline.

Seeing this data, he had to sigh again at the pure and simple nature of the people on this planet, because before the surgery, the selection rules clearly stated the job assignments of various races!

The Green Titan were initially responsible for mining, carrying, and other hard labor, and the Wood Elf had to cultivate and maintain crops in the dry sand of Mars. Only the Developer worked in a comfortable indoor environment, but what he didn't expect was that after he opened up free choice, ninety percent of the people chose two difficult jobs.

Originally, this should have been assigned by himself, but the AI gave the suggestion to let them choose freely. Xi Ye thought about the tragic contracts of those D-Earthlings and finally chose to let them be free once.

But after issuing this order, he was worried about what to do if there were too many Developers and too few Green Titan as basic labor, and then the simple quality of this planet once again resolved the problem in his heart.

High aptitude and diligence, Xi Ye once again firmly believed in his heart that his ancestors must have saved the entire universe!

Xi Ye strolled outside the base. The slight radiation and low gravity effect of Mars were not a problem for him at all. Not to mention his Celestial Race bloodline, even a race with a little bit of survival ability could live well on this planet. Compared to the harsh environment of the Ninth-Grade Planet, this place was much better.

Xi Ye had seen a Ninth-Grade Planet where the climate was so harsh that the land was frozen in the morning, a vast expanse, and in the afternoon it was so hot that all the water in the ocean was evaporated!

"Lord Xi Ye!!"

The elves who were cultivating crops outside respectfully shouted when they saw Xi Ye. Xi Ye nodded slightly and waved to signal them to continue working.

The cultivation of crops is also quite smooth. Due to the good environment, most crops with strong survival ability can be planted, such as the Hell Melon of Pengel Star, the Purple Rice Vine of Lainster Star, and so on.

Looking at the well-developed melon vines, Xi Ye secretly swallowed. He hadn't eaten fresh melons and fruits for ten thousand years and had been living on nutrient solutions.

Thinking that after the agricultural prototype is formed, he will teleport back to the federation once, buy some Elf Tree seeds to improve the soil, expand the planting area, and buy some good biological specimens to try to cultivate some local livestock.

"Hey, you few!" While he was happily imagining the future, he suddenly saw a few elf balls that were already red all over, and his face suddenly darkened: "Go back to rest quickly, I don't want to see any more corpses of Elf Jerky being dried in my territory!!"

"Oh... yes, Lord..." Hearing that they were not allowed to work, the elves replied weakly and walked back to the base dejectedly, complaining in their mouths: I knew I should have chosen Green Titan. It's too disadvantageous for elves to earn points in the early stage!

Unlike the Green Titan who can run around on Mars with their arms bare, elves must wrap a layer of biological film around themselves with biological energy when they are outdoors. This biological film consumes water in the body. If they stay outside for a long time without returning to the base to replenish it, they will eventually turn into a piece of Elf Jerky and die on this red planet.

Sometimes they are even picked up and eaten by passing Green Titan players, which sounds a bit scary, but it's not without reason.

The main reason is that Elf Jerky emits a strange fruity fragrance. Those Green Titan have to replenish a lot of nutrient solution at any time when they are mining hard outside, but the taste of that thing is really unflattering, so when they accidentally smell this fruity fragrance, most Green Titan can't help but be attracted to it!

At first, no one did such a conscienceless thing, until a player named G Ni Tai Mei was the first to eat Elf Jerky, and then this kind of thing began to spread...

According to Green Titan players, the taste is actually pretty good! It has both the flavor of meat and fruit... which led to those Green Titans showing malicious smiles when they saw lone Wood Elves later on...

Some Elf players even claimed that they saw Lord Xi Ye secretly eating Elf Jerky, which caused a huge uproar at the time. The Elf players even protested collectively, but Lord Xi Ye strongly denied it. Now, whenever he sees crimson-colored Elves in public, he orders them to quickly return to the base and log off to rest!

Because they need to go back in time to replenish their nutrition, all Elf players can only work for a maximum of four hours, and then they need to replenish two hours of nutrition in the base before they can continue working. This makes it very disadvantageous for Elf players to earn Honor Points.

So, many Elf players immediately proposed to modify the points system and increase the amount of points earned per hour of work for Elves.

But the Green Titan players immediately objected. Just kidding, they work their butts off mining outside, and you fur balls are doing light work, resting for two hours after working for four hours, and now you want to be paid more than them? What makes you think you can? Do you really think we are coolies?

Although, in reality, they are...

Due to the large number of Green Titan players, the Elf players are weak and outnumbered. Xi Ye didn't want to offend the vast number of miners, so this proposal was ultimately dropped.

After that, the ones who caused trouble were the Developer race. There were already few players who chose this race, but still, more than half of the players who chose this race were clamoring to have surgery again to become Green Titans or Wood Elves.

In fact, as long as the brain is backed up, their own clones can be replicated infinitely. As long as they are willing, they can have a body of each race, but if they do that, after the brain has been integrated with multiple race bodies, it will subconsciously complicate the evolution, which is extremely detrimental to future evolution.

In the Great Universe Federation, most wealthy families consider the future evolution path and race selection for their children when they are very young, and they will not change it easily. Only the poor, who do not have the money to buy evolution gene potions, will first choose a race with low potential to do some rough work to accumulate enough savings, and then buy a good gene to start over.

But in this way, the path they can take in future evolution is also limited, so it is difficult for the poor to turn over in the Federation. It takes more than ten or even hundreds of generations of accumulation to become a family with excellent genes.

And Xi Ye naturally wouldn't watch his people with such potential waste their talents, so he directly rejected the players' choice to change genes!

Moreover, there are only a little over a hundred Developers in total. If he agrees that they can change genes at will, I am afraid that it will be difficult to have even ten of this type left. Without them, who will operate these instruments? Who will do scientific research in the later stage?

Of course, he would not allow this to happen!

After patrolling around and returning to the base, seeing the Developers looking bored next to the instruments, the corners of Xi Ye's mouth twitched slightly, and he thought to himself: Do these D-Earthlings like doing hard labor so much? I might as well call them the "Die-if-you-don't-work" people in the future
